In a surprising turn of events on the afternoon of May 13, the Bitcoin Cash (BCH) network experienced an unusual spike in hashrate—centered squarely on Huobi Pool. Around 3:00 PM, Huobi’s reported hashrate skyrocketed to 1320 petahashes per second (P), only to drop back down to just 13P within an hour. While this anomaly raised eyebrows across the mining community, the explanation is not as mysterious as it first appeared.

The sudden fluctuation was not due to a technical glitch or malicious activity, but rather an internal test of a new product: a smart mining pool, commonly referred to as a "gun pool" or switching pool. According to sources close to the operation, Huobi Pool is preparing to officially launch its gun pool service, and select major clients have already begun private testing.
Understanding the Gun Pool Mechanism
A gun pool (or switching pool) dynamically allocates miners’ computational power across multiple cryptocurrencies that share the same mining algorithm—such as SHA-256 used by BTC, BCH, and BSV. Instead of locking hash power into one coin, the pool automatically switches to whichever coin offers the highest profitability at any given moment, based on real-time factors like price, difficulty, and transaction fees.
This model stands in contrast to traditional fixed mining pools, where miners commit to one blockchain regardless of shifting market conditions. With intelligent switching, returns can be optimized without requiring manual intervention from miners.
Huobi Pool’s approach follows what industry experts consider the safer and more stable method: real-time hedging on secondary markets with daily BTC settlements. This means that even if the pool mines BCH or BSV for a few hours, revenues are instantly converted into BTC value and paid out in Bitcoin the following day. As a result, miners avoid exposure to volatility while still benefiting from higher short-term yields.
Why Stability Matters in Volatile Markets
One of the biggest concerns for miners is income consistency. Cryptocurrency prices can swing dramatically within hours, and mining difficulty adjustments add another layer of uncertainty. A well-designed gun pool mitigates these risks through automated risk management.
As former BTCC Pool COO Ma Rui explained, there are generally two models:
- Real-time hedging: Profits from alternative coins are immediately offset in BTC via the spot market. This eliminates price risk and ensures stable payouts.
- Delayed conversion: Miners receive actual BCH or BSV tokens, which they must later sell manually—exposing them to market slippage and timing risks.
Huobi Pool has opted for the first model, prioritizing stability over speculative gains. According to internal communications, the platform assures participants that this system will deliver consistent income growth without downside risk.
The Evolution of Mining Pools: From Fixed to Flexible
Launched in March 2018, Huobi Pool quickly established itself as one of the earliest exchange-affiliated mining pools. Today, it ranks among the top 10 BTC mining pools globally by hashrate. Over the years, it has consistently pushed innovation—most notably slashing its BTC mining fee from 4% to 2.5% during its second-anniversary campaign in May 2025.
But beyond fee cuts, Huobi’s long-term vision includes expanding services like algorithm-based multi-coin mining, partner integrations, and tokenized mining rewards via its native HPT token. In 2025 alone, Huobi Pool reported mining revenues exceeding 2.278 billion yuan, underscoring its growing influence in the space.
The concept of gun pools isn’t new. Historically, they were used primarily for mining smaller altcoins with fluctuating profitability. However, with major forks like BCH and BSV entering the ecosystem, gun pools now play a strategic role in hashrate allocation during chain splits.
For example, during the 2018 BCH/BSV hash war, pools like BTC.TOP leveraged their ability to redirect massive computing power toward whichever chain offered better returns—sometimes influenced by third-party subsidies. Similarly, Bitmain’s Antpool launched its public gun pool beta in December 2019, supporting automatic switching between BTC, BCH, and BSV under PPS+ and FPPS reward systems—reporting a 3% increase in average miner income post-launch.

Transparency vs. Anonymity: The Debate Around Switching Pools
While gun pools offer clear financial benefits, they also raise transparency concerns. Some operators use anonymous switching, where miners aren’t informed when their hashrate is redirected. This lack of visibility can lead to distrust—especially when large volumes of hash power suddenly appear on one chain during contentious forks.
Liang Zhenpeng (also known as Jiang Zhuo’er), CEO of Litecoin Mining Pool (LTC.TOP), previously criticized certain platforms for using opaque switching mechanisms to covertly support specific chains—such as directing unannounced surges of hashrate to BCH during critical consensus battles.
Huobi Pool’s decision to publicly disclose its testing phase suggests a move toward greater openness—an important step in building trust with both individual miners and institutional stakeholders.

Frequently Asked Questions (FAQ)
Q: What caused Huobi Pool’s hashrate to spike to 1320P?
A: The spike was part of an internal test for Huobi’s upcoming gun pool service. It was not a permanent change but a controlled simulation involving select partners.
Q: Is a gun pool risky for miners?
A: Not necessarily. If the pool uses real-time hedging and settles in BTC daily—as Huobi does—the risk of loss due to price volatility is minimized.
Q: How does a switching pool decide which coin to mine?
A: It analyzes real-time data including network difficulty, coin price, block rewards, and transaction fees to determine which cryptocurrency offers the highest immediate return.
Q: Can I opt out of a gun pool if I prefer fixed mining?
A: Yes. Most platforms offer both fixed and dynamic mining options. Users can choose based on their risk tolerance and investment goals.
